Splish Splash Water Park
The Splish Splash Water Park really is a fun time. It is located in Riverhead (Long Island), New York in a 96-acre park like environment, nestled in the woods, which supplies lots of shade, in addition to a lovely landscape and is probably the very best of the New York kid attractions. The Travel Channel voted it the very best water parks. Splish Splash offers 25 thrilling water slide rides. It can be a fun time for the entire family.
The Metropolitan Museum of Art
The Metropolitan Museum of art is really an absolutely must-see attraction while you are visiting New York City. The astounding display of over two million art works is quite the event-from images and European works of art and statues to the armors of the Middle Ages to Greek, Roman and Egyptian exhibits. Admission is by donation. The Metropolitan Museum does have a “recommended” donation, but ultimately, it is your call.
Peconic Wines
When it is time to relax and sample fine wines, Peconic is a superb place to go to. There are numerous great wineries there. One winery to check out is definitely the Raphael Winery, which is located on Main Road down Route 25.
This Mediterranean-style winery offers guided tours and wine tasting daily. However, It is advise against just showing up. Make a reservation. The tour is $12 and takes about sixty minutes. This winery was featured in The Wine Spectator Magazine and other top-level publications.
